How to Make Bacon, Cheddar, & Scallion Scones

  1. Prepare the tray: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and set it aside to ensure easy removal of the scones after baking. This simple step saves cleanup time later!

  2. Grate the butter: Grate the frozen unsalted butter into a bowl and keep it in the freezer until you’re ready to mix it into the dry ingredients for that flaky texture we love.

  3. Mix dry 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, grated butter, sharp cheddar cheese, crispy bacon, green onions, sugar, baking powder, sea salt, garlic powder, and onion powder. Stir until well mixed, feeling the excitement build!

  4. Add wet ingredients: Make a well in the center of your dry ingredients and pour in the cold heavy cream. Gently stir with a rubber spatula until mostly combined, then use your hands to break up any large clumps and hydrate the dough. Chill in the fridge for 15 minutes to let those flavors mingle.

  5. Shape the dough: Once rested, dump the dough onto a lightly floured surface and gently press it into an 8” round. Cut into 8 equal scones and place them on the parchment-lined baking tray. Chill again while your oven preheats to 400°F (205°C).

  6. Brush and bake: When the oven is ready, brush the tops of the scones with the lightly beaten egg (or extra heavy cream) and sprinkle with flaky sea salt if desired. Bake for 15-20 minutes until the tops are golden brown, filling your kitchen with heavenly aromas.

  7. Cool and serve: Allow the tray to cool on a wire rack for 10 minutes before enjoying. Savor the moment with family and friends as you bite into these delicious scones!

Expert Tips for Bacon, Cheddar, & Scallion Scones

  • Frozen Butter is Key: Grating frozen butter ensures a flaky texture. Don’t skip this crucial step to achieve that perfect bite!

  • Mix Gently: Overmixing the dough can lead to tough scones. Use your hands and a light touch to keep the mixture tender and fluffy.

  • Chill for Best Results: Chilling the dough and the baking tray before baking helps maintain the scone’s shape and results in a better rise, so be patient!

  • Flavor Boost: Feel free to experiment with different cheeses or add herbs for a unique twist on your Bacon, Cheddar, & Scallion Scones.

  • Perfect Baking Time: Keep an eye on the scones as they bake; every oven varies, and just a minute or two can make a difference between golden brown and overdone.

How to Store and Freeze Bacon, Cheddar, & Scallion Scones

Room Temperature: Keep freshly baked scones at room temperature in an airtight container for up to 3 days. This helps maintain their delightful texture and flavor.

Fridge: If you want to extend the freshness, store cooled scones in the refrigerator in an airtight container for about 5 days. Reheat briefly in the oven to regain warmth.

Freezer: For long-term storage, freeze the scones, wrapping them tightly in plastic wrap and placing them in a freezer bag for up to 3 months. Thaw and reheat before enjoying.

Reheating: To rewarm scones, place them in a preheated 350°F (175°C) oven for about 5-10 minutes until warm. This will restore their original tender, flaky texture.

Make Ahead Options

These Bacon, Cheddar, & Scallion Scones are perfect for make-ahead meal prep, saving you time on busy mornings! You can prep the scone dough and shape it up to 24 hours in advance. Simply prepare the dough through step 5, then wrap the cut scones tightly in plastic wrap and refrigerate. This keeps them fresh while allowing the flavors to meld beautifully. When you’re ready to enjoy, just brush the tops with egg wash and bake directly from the fridge—there’s no need to thaw! What should I do if my scones are too crumbly?
If your scones turn out crumbly, it may be due to overmixing the dough or not enough moisture. To prevent this in the future, mix the dough gently and consider adding a tablespoon or two more of cold heavy cream until the dough comes together nicely. Bacon, Cheddar, & Scallion Scones for Your Cozy Morning

Indulge in these savory Bacon, Cheddar, & Scallion Scones, a delightful treat for any cozy morning.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Chilling Time 15 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 5 minutes
Servings: 8 scones
Course: Baking
Cuisine: Comfort Food
Calories: 250

Ingredients
  

For the Scone Dough
  • 1 cup Frozen unsalted butter Grated
  • 2 cups All-purpose flour
  • 1 cup Shredded sharp cheddar cheese
  • 6 slices Crispy bacon Cooked and crumbled
  • 1 cup Thinly sliced green onion
  • 1 tablespoon Gran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on Ba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on Fine sea salt
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on Onion powder
For the Wet Ingredients
  • 1 cup Cold heavy cream
  • 1 large Lightly beaten egg For brushing
Optional Topping
  • 1 teaspoon Flaky sea salt

Equipment

  • Baking Sheet
  • parchment paper
  • mixing bowl
  • Rubber spatula
  • Wire rack

Method
 

How to Make Bacon, Cheddar, & Scallion Scones
  1.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and set aside.
  2. Grate the frozen unsalted butter into a bowl and keep in the freezer until ready.
  3. In a large bowl, combine all-purpose flour, grated butter, sharp cheddar cheese, crispy bacon, green onions, sugar, baking powder, sea salt, garlic powder, and onion powder. Stir until well mixed.
  4. Make a well in the center of the dry ingredients and pour in the cold heavy cream. Gently stir until mostly combined; chill in the fridge for 15 minutes.
  5. Dump the dough onto a lightly floured surface, press into an 8” round, cut into 8 equal scones, and chill again while oven preheats to 400°F.
  6. Brush the tops with the beaten egg and sprinkle with flaky sea salt. Bake for 15-20 minutes until golden brown.
  7. Allow to cool on a wire rack for 10 minutes before serving.
